Drunk Driver Caught In Kincardine

(KINCARDINE, ON) – On September 25, 2015 at 6:26 p.m., the South Bruce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) received a report of a suspected impaired driver operating a Green Chevrolet Silverado pick-up truck in the town of Kincardine. Officers stopped the vehicle on Queen Street, Kincardine and found that the driver had been drinking alcohol. Forty-four-year old Scott KESTER of Kincardine was charged with impaired driving and operate over 80 milligrams. He is scheduled to appear in court on November 2, 2015 to answer to the charges.
